Rox is a classic falling-block puzzle game released for the Game Boy Color system. The core gameplay of Rox revolves around arranging and eliminating colored blocks that fall from the top of the screen. The player's objective is to rotate and move the blocks to form horizontal rows, vertical columns, or groups of similarly colored blocks. When three or more blocks of the same color are placed adjacent to each other (horizontally, vertically, or diagonally), they disappear, earning points and clearing space for new blocks.
Each stage in Rox requires the player to achieve a certain score or eliminate a specific number of blocks to progress. The falling speed of the blocks gradually increases over time or as the player reaches higher levels, creating an increasingly difficult challenge for reaction speed and strategic thinking. Players use the directional pad to move blocks left or right, and action buttons to rotate blocks or drop them quickly.
Rox is not just about stacking blocks. Occasionally, special blocks or combo situations will appear, allowing players to create large chain reactions for higher scores. The game focuses on simplicity and ease of understanding, yet maintains depth, making it suitable for all ages. The graphics of Rox feature the distinct pixel art style of the GBC, with clear colored blocks and simple but effective effects. The music and sound effects also contribute to an entertaining, relaxing, yet intense atmosphere as the game speed increases.
